学编程学什么专业薪资高

worktile 其他 2

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学编程可以选择计算机科学、软件工程或者数据科学等专业。这些专业都与编程密切相关,并且在当前科技发展的时代,需求量也非常大。以下是几个薪资较高的编程专业:

    1. 软件工程师:软件工程师是开发、设计和测试软件应用程序的专业人员。他们负责整个软件开发周期的各个阶段,包括需求分析、设计、编码、测试和维护。根据经验和技能水平的不同,软件工程师的薪资可以从中等偏上到非常高。

    2. 数据科学家:数据科学家是处理和分析大数据的专业人员。他们利用统计学、机器学习和数据挖掘等技术,从大量数据中提取有价值的信息,并为企业提供决策支持。数据科学家的需求量很大,薪资水平也相对较高。

    3. 前端开发工程师:前端开发工程师负责开发和维护网站的前端界面。他们使用HTML、CSS和JavaScript等技术,将设计师提供的视觉设计转化为用户可交互的网页。前端开发工程师的薪资也相对较高。

    4. 后端开发工程师:后端开发工程师负责开发和维护网站的后端逻辑和数据库。他们使用各种编程语言和技术,确保网站的正常运行和数据的安全性。后端开发工程师的薪资水平也较高。

    总之,学习编程是个不错的选择,这些专业都有较高的薪资水平和就业前景。但是需要注意的是,除了专业知识,个人的技能、经验和工作表现也是决定薪资高低的重要因素。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    学编程可以选择的专业有很多,以下是几个薪资较高的专业:

    1. 计算机科学与技术专业:这是学习编程最常见的专业之一。在这个专业中,学生将学习计算机的基本原理、编程语言、算法和数据结构等知识。由于计算机科学与技术是编程领域的核心学科,因此毕业生通常在软件开发、系统分析和网络安全等领域有很高的就业机会和薪资待遇。

    2. 软件工程专业:软件工程专业是一门将工程学原理应用于软件开发的学科。学生将学习软件开发的整个过程,包括需求分析、设计、编码、测试和维护。软件工程专业的毕业生通常在软件开发公司、IT咨询公司和互联网企业等领域有很好的就业机会和薪资待遇。

    3. 数据科学与大数据技术专业:随着大数据时代的到来,数据科学与大数据技术专业受到越来越多的关注。学生将学习数据分析、数据挖掘、机器学习等相关知识,以帮助企业从海量数据中提取有价值的信息。由于数据科学和大数据技术在各行各业都有广泛的应用,因此毕业生在金融、医疗、电商等领域的就业机会和薪资待遇都很好。

    4. 人工智能专业:人工智能是近年来发展最快的领域之一。学生将学习机器学习、深度学习、自然语言处理等相关知识,以开发具有智能能力的系统。由于人工智能在各个行业都有广泛的应用,因此毕业生在人工智能领域有很高的就业机会和薪资待遇。

    5. 嵌入式系统专业:嵌入式系统是指将计算机技术应用于各种设备和系统中的技术。学生将学习硬件设计、嵌入式编程、物联网技术等相关知识。由于嵌入式系统在汽车、家电、智能家居等领域有广泛的应用,毕业生在相关行业有很高的就业机会和薪资待遇。

    需要注意的是,薪资高与专业选择并不是绝对相关的,还受到个人能力、经验、所在地区和行业需求等因素的影响。此外,编程领域也是一个不断发展和变化的领域,不同的编程语言和技术也会对薪资产生影响。因此,在选择专业时,应该综合考虑自身兴趣和潜力,以及市场需求和发展趋势。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习编程可以选择多个专业,其中一些专业薪资较高的有软件工程、计算机科学和数据科学等。下面将从方法、操作流程等方面讲解学习这些专业的内容。

    一、学习软件工程
    软件工程是关于软件开发和维护的学科,学习软件工程可以掌握软件开发的基本原理和方法。以下是学习软件工程的方法和操作流程:

    1. 学习编程语言:首先需要学习一门编程语言,如Java、Python或C++等。这些语言在软件开发中广泛应用,并且有着丰富的资源和支持。

    2. 学习算法和数据结构:算法和数据结构是编程的基础,掌握它们可以提高编程效率和质量。可以通过参加算法竞赛、阅读相关书籍和参与开源项目等方式来学习算法和数据结构。

    3. 学习软件开发方法和流程:学习软件开发的方法和流程可以帮助你理解软件开发的整个过程,并掌握项目管理和团队协作的技巧。可以学习敏捷开发、测试驱动开发和持续集成等方法。

    4. 参与实际项目:通过参与实际项目,可以将学到的知识应用到实践中,提高自己的编程能力和经验。可以通过参加开源项目、实习或自己开发小项目等方式来积累经验。

    二、学习计算机科学
    计算机科学是研究计算机系统和计算机技术的学科,学习计算机科学可以掌握计算机系统和计算机技术的原理和方法。以下是学习计算机科学的方法和操作流程:

    1. 学习计算机基础知识:学习计算机的基础知识,包括计算机组成原理、操作系统、计算机网络等。可以通过学习相关课程、阅读教材和参加实验课程等方式来学习计算机基础知识。

    2. 学习算法和数据结构:算法和数据结构是计算机科学的基础,掌握它们可以提高编程和问题解决的能力。可以通过参加算法竞赛、阅读相关书籍和参与开源项目等方式来学习算法和数据结构。

    3. 学习计算机语言和编程技术:学习一门计算机语言和编程技术可以帮助你实现自己的想法和解决问题。可以选择一门常用的编程语言,如C++、Java或Python,并学习相关的编程技术和工具。

    4. 进一步学习专业知识:在掌握计算机基础知识和编程技术的基础上,可以选择进一步学习计算机科学的专业知识,如计算机图形学、人工智能、数据库等。可以选择相关的课程或参加研究项目来学习专业知识。

    三、学习数据科学
    数据科学是处理和分析大数据的学科,学习数据科学可以掌握处理和分析大数据的方法和技术。以下是学习数据科学的方法和操作流程:

    1. 学习统计学和数学:统计学和数学是数据科学的基础,掌握它们可以帮助你理解数据分析的原理和方法。可以学习统计学和数学的基础知识,并通过实践来巩固学习成果。

    2. 学习数据处理和分析工具:学习数据处理和分析工具可以帮助你处理和分析大数据。常用的数据处理和分析工具包括Python的pandas库、R语言和SQL等。可以选择一门工具并学习它的使用方法和技巧。

    3. 学习机器学习和深度学习:机器学习和深度学习是数据科学的重要技术,掌握它们可以帮助你构建和训练模型来分析数据。可以学习机器学习和深度学习的基本原理和常用算法,并通过实践来提高自己的技能。

    4. 参与实际项目和竞赛:通过参与实际项目和竞赛,可以将学到的知识应用到实践中,并提高自己的数据科学能力和经验。可以参加数据科学竞赛、实习或自己进行数据分析项目等方式来积累经验。

    以上是学习软件工程、计算机科学和数据科学的方法和操作流程,通过学习这些专业可以提高自己的编程能力和就业竞争力,从而获得较高的薪资。但是需要注意的是,除了专业知识外,还需要不断学习和实践,不断提升自己的技能和经验。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部